First Aid Measures

Emergency procedures for chemical exposure incidents

Inhalation

Assure fresh air breathing.

Skin contact

Contact with hot material - prevent serious burns. Immediately flush the contact area with plenty of low pressure water to cool the skin.

Eye contact

Rinse immediately with water. Obtain medical attention if pain, blinking, tears or redness persist.

Symptoms: pain, blinking, tears or redness

Immediate Medical Attention

Obtain medical attention if pain, blinking, tears or redness persist.

Handling and Storage

Safe handling precautions, storage conditions, and workplace requirements

Handling

Contact with hot material - prevent serious burns. Use insulated gloves, impervious apron, long sleeves and other protective clothing when handling this material hot.

Storage

Store in dry, well-ventilated area. Keep container closed when not in use.
